BMW and Zagato tease next collaboration
Fri, 17 Aug 2012BMW has teased the first image of its BMW Zagato roadster, the second collaboration between the automaker and the Italian design studio, which is set to be unveiled this weekend at the Pebble Beach Concours d'Elegance. Earlier this year at the Concorso d'Eleganza Villa d'Este in Italy, BMW unveiled its Zagato-designed coupe, which featured the carrozeria's signature double-bubble roof, the high, fastback Kamm tail and full, blown surfaces. The BMW Zagato Coupé was the first collaboration between Zagato and BMW, and was the first Italian-designed car to wear the blue and white propeller since the 2003 Bertone Birusa.
New venom for Viper
Wed, 01 Dec 2010It appeared onstage for a few fleeting moments, more phantom than future sheetmetal. But like a ghost that won't go away or a car company that refuses to die, a reborn Viper has been penciled in for Dodge for 2012. A concept version of the next American supercar was shown in September in Orlando, Fla., by Chrysler CEO Sergio Marchionne to a convention center filled with thousands of people—most of them notoriously talkative car dealers.
